0 votes

Version périmée de gpg sur Big Sur

Il semble que l'actuel gpg installée sur Big Sur est un peu dépassée par rapport à celle mise en bouteille à partir de homebrew .

gpg --version
gpg (GnuPG/MacGPG2) 2.0.30
libgcrypt 1.7.0
Copyright (C) 2015 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.

Home: ~/.gnupg
Supported algorithms:
Pubkey: RSA, RSA, RSA, ELG, DSA
Cipher: IDEA, 3DES, CAST5, BLOWFISH, AES, AES192, AES256, TWOFISH,
        CAMELLIA128, CAMELLIA192, CAMELLIA256
Hash: MD5, SHA1, RIPEMD160, SHA256, SHA384, SHA512, SHA224
Compression: Uncompressed, ZIP, ZLIB, BZIP2

Similaire si j'essaie avec gpg2

gpg (GnuPG/MacGPG2) 2.0.30
libgcrypt 1.7.0
Copyright (C) 2015 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.

Home: ~/.gnupg
Supported algorithms:
Pubkey: RSA, RSA, RSA, ELG, DSA
Cipher: IDEA, 3DES, CAST5, BLOWFISH, AES, AES192, AES256, TWOFISH,
        CAMELLIA128, CAMELLIA192, CAMELLIA256
Hash: MD5, SHA1, RIPEMD160, SHA256, SHA384, SHA512, SHA224
Compression: Uncompressed, ZIP, ZLIB, BZIP2

Si je ne me trompe pas, la version actuelle ne semble pas prendre en charge les algos à courbe elliptique, par exemple. ed25519 .

Brew indique que la dernière version de gpg es 2.3.4

brew info gpg
gnupg: stable 2.3.4 (bottled)
GNU Pretty Good Privacy (PGP) package
https://gnupg.org/
Not installed
From: https://github.com/Homebrew/homebrew-core/blob/HEAD/Formula/gnupg.rb
License: GPL-3.0-or-later
==> Dependencies
Build: pkg-config 
Required: gettext , gnutls , libassuan , libgcrypt , libgpg-error , libksba , libusb , npth , pinentry 

Les emplacements des versions de gpg installées sont les suivants :

which gpg
/usr/local/bin/gpg

which gpg2
/usr/local/MacGPG2/bin/gpg2

Ma question est que si je désinstalle gpg y gpg2 et ensuite installer en utilisant brew Aurai-je des problèmes ?

Ou, en d'autres termes, quelle est la méthode appropriée pour mettre à jour les données actuelles de l'entreprise ? gpg version 2.0.30 a 2.3.4 .

2 votes

Si les exécutables sont dans /usr/local ou en dessous, ils ne sont PAS fournis par Apple. Pour les mettre à jour, vous devez donc consulter la documentation du processus que vous avez utilisé pour les installer.

1 votes

Apple ne fournit pas de copie de GnuPG sous licence GPL3. Ni aucune copie de GnuPG.

0 votes

De plus, au moment de la rédaction de ce document, la version la plus récente de l'application gpgtools.org/macgpg2 utilise gnupg 2.2.34

1voto

Kirk Walla Points 1

J'ai résolu ce problème en désinstallant complètement l'application gpgtools.org en utilisant leur image .dmg de désinstallation à partir de leur site web et installé une copie propre gpg en utilisant homebrew .

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X